Module 4: Cooking Temperatures: Transcript


The Story 12 Sick One Thing in Common What Happened May 2014 Center for Disease Control identified 12 people sick in four different states Seven were hospitalized Symptoms Bloody diarrhea and severe stomach cramps for greater than 72 hours. Microwave ovens generate electromagnetic waves (called microwaves) which makes water move. This motion leads to friction, and friction leads to heating.
